
Horse Mesa and the wide drainage of Redrock Valley dominate this 1950s survey of the high desert along the border of Apache County, Arizona and San Juan County, New Mexico. The landscape is defined by the Navajo Indian Reservation, where life follows the natural courses of Red Rock Creek, Pine Wash, and Cove Wash.
